Don't let the paper material fool you—Model 56 is built to last. Its optimized structure supports up to 20kg per shelf, enough to hold your favorite books, potted plants, or even a stack of heavy binders. The surface is treated to resist water and stains, so accidental spills won't ruin it. The universal wheels are made from sturdy plastic to handle wear and tear, and the base is designed to keep the unit stable even when fully loaded. Just keep it in a space with humidity below 60% (easy with a small dehumidifier if needed) and it'll serve you well for years. It's durable, practical, and perfect for everyday use.
